Mold Treatment
Centerville’s mold problems often start with moisture, not dirt. The aftermarket whole-house bypass humidifiers installed on 1970s and 1980s furnaces — Aprilaire units are especially common here — have frequently been dripping into supply plenums for years without maintenance. That steady moisture turns fiberglass duct liner into a darkened, damp substrate where mold colonies establish themselves far beyond what a standard brush-and-vacuum pass can address.
Our mold treatment protocol for Centerville homes starts with identifying the moisture source, then removing or treating affected duct sections with Abatement Technologies antimicrobial solutions. For severe cases, we may recommend section replacement rather than surface treatment — a call we make based on what we find, not a predetermined upsell. Typical mold treatment in Centerville runs $350–$650 depending on linear feet of affected duct and accessibility.

Odor Removal
Musty, stale, or “old house” odors in Centerville properties usually trace back to two sources: saturated duct liner from humidifier leaks, or organic debris accumulation in collapsed flex runs. Masking doesn’t work — the odor returns when the HVAC cycles. Our odor removal process targets the source material, then seals or replaces affected components.
On a ranch home near Forest Field Park, we found the original flex duct had stiffened and partially separated from the registers. The homeowner’s 1980s Aprilaire bypass humidifier had been leaking into the supply plenum for years, saturating the fiberglass liner. We removed the affected sections, treated the area with Abatement Technologies’ antimicrobial, and installed a new Aprilaire whole-home purifier to prevent recurrence — all in one trip, saving them from needing a second appointment.
UV Light Installation
UV-C light installations target the microbial growth that recurs in Centerville’s moisture-compromised duct systems. We install Honeywell and Aprilaire UV systems sized to your air handler’s CFM, positioned for maximum exposure time. This isn’t a cure-all — it works best when paired with source removal of existing contamination. UV installation in Centerville typically runs $400–$750 including mounting, electrical connection, and bulb.

Common Air Quality & Sanitizing Problems We See in Centerville Homes
- Bypass humidifier leaks saturating duct liner. That steady drip from an unmaintained Aprilaire unit creates mold conditions no vacuum can fix. We find this in roughly half the Centerville homes built between 1970 and 1985.
- Aging flex duct collapsed or separated from registers. The original fiberglass flex in these 40–55-year-old systems has stiffened and sagged. Basic cleaning blows past the disconnected sections without addressing them.
- Moisture cycling from humid summers to dry forced-air winters. Centerville’s climate creates expansion and contraction stress on duct joints, opening gaps that pull attic and crawl space air into the system.
- Properties on acreage with detached workshops. These buildings often have independent duct systems or no climate control at all, creating separate air quality challenges that standard residential approaches miss.
